Well, I happened to own a Zen MX and an X-Fi2, as well. Let me say this, "X-Fi" is not a gimmick, it actually works. Although, I find the sound quality to be very good on all Creative PMPs.
In many ways, the resistive touch screen on the X-Fi2 makes it harder to use than the Zen. I prefer the mechanical rocker switches on the Zen. That said, the X-Fi2 has some advantages over the Zen: 1. Bigger and better LCD screen. The screen is very nice on the X-Fi2. 2. Long batttery playing time on the X-Fi2 3. Higher (louder) sound output from the X-Fi2. Nice when going thru a "front aux". 4. X-Fi2 really does expand the soundstage I bought my 16G X-Fi2 for $99, on sale. Given a choice, I would buy the X-Fi2 over the Zen. Once again, I'm not a big fan of the resistive touch screen, but the X-Fi2 still comes away as a very nice PMP, in my view. |
